Comment from Sange


A nice capture of these flowers Mary, but I am afraid your focus is soft on both flowers. Focus is sharper on the bottom one, but not as sharp as it should be.
Without camera techs it is hard to help more.
I know the camera you use like the back of my hand, so I know it is one of the best Nikon makes.
I need to know what focal point you use, Shutter speed, f/stop.
If you were in complete Manual, then there was movement on your part. A tripod would be needed.
It is a nice capture Mary, but focus needs to be sharper.

 Comment Written 21-Apr-2016


reply by the author on 23-Apr-2016
    Thanks Sange, appreciate your honesty. No tripod and was probably camera shake on my part as I was getting tired - no excuse. Was taken at F5.6 82mm 1/200s ISO400 and has been cropped. :) Mary
reply by Sange on 23-Apr-2016
    Even with flowers, raise shutter speed if there is wind.
    If you use a monopod or tripod.. Remember to shut off VR on lens.
    When not using one always make sure VR is on.
    Always check it before shooting. Sometimes the switch gets turned off accidentally.
    You are doing well, it takes time to handled, get used to the body weight and techs of your new camera.
